Analysis

In 2025, population aged 15-24 years (thousands), annual growth rate in Palestine, State of stood at 2.2 % change on previous year.

The figure is up 74.0% on the previous year and up 119.1% over ten years.

Over the whole period, population aged 15-24 years (thousands), annual growth rate in Palestine, State of peaked at 6.93 % change on previous year in 1988 and was at its lowest, 0.1795 % change on previous year, in 2018.

That places Palestine, State of 76th out of 233 countries with data for 2025,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 55 years of available data.
